Dietrich Bonhoeffer (born February 4, 1906 in Breslau, now Wrocaw, Poland; died April 9, 1945 at Flossenbrg concentration camp) was a German religious leader and participant in the resistance movement against Nazism. Bonhoeffer, a Lutheran pastor and theologian, took part in the plots being planned by members of the Abwehr (Military Intelligence Office) to assassinate Hitler.
